President of Tatarstan: “Agryz region is facing positive changes”

01.03.2013


On March 1 President of Tatarstan Rustam Minnikhanov participated in session of Agryz municipal Council concerning results of social and economic development in 2012 and setting tasks for 2013.

Before the session Rustam Minnikhanov looked over the exhibition presenting information about development of main economic sectors of the region.

Later on the same day Rustam Minnikhanov met with President of Udmurt Republic Aleksandr Volkov.

Head of the local executive committee Valery Makarov told about main results of social and economic development. He said that 2012 was marked by positive dynamics and growth of investment potential.

All republican priority projects are being implemented in the region. In particular, housing construction, capital repair of houses and schools, construction of village clubs, medical and obstetric centres, the program “Clean water”. Region’s key sector is agricultural industry.

Valery Makarov continued that a priority task for 2013 is increase of investment potential. One of major investment projects is construction of fish breeding complex.

Speaking about problems faced by the region, Valery Makarov mentioned construction and repair of social objects.
